Chilton County Children’s Club (CCCC) Program Description The CCCC is a joint afterschool project between the Chilton County YMCA and Chilton County Schools. The partnership between these programs will allow expanded services for students and provide convenient transportation services for parents. Pathway Descriptions Pathway 1 – Choose this option if you only desire the following. • 5:30 dismissal at CES daily • Supper meal and healthy snack, provided by CNP • Participation in a 45m academic, fitness and enrichment session • $70 per month Pathway 2 – Choose this option if you desire any of the following. • 5:45-6:30 dismissal option at the YMCA daily • Transportation to the YMCA for classes • Member benefits for YMCA classes (Current members may contact YMCA for benefit.) • Supper meal and healthy snack, provided by CNP • Participation in a 45m academic, fitness and enrichment session (If the student participates in YMCA classes, the class will serve as fitness for that day.) • $85 per month Pre-K students cannot choose Pathway 2. Students enrolled in Pathway 2 will receive member discounts for YMCA classes. Current members may contact the YMCA for discount information.

Multiple children Cost for second child in either pathway is the same as the first child. Families with more than two children in the program will be charged $20 per month per additional child.

Severe Weather In the event of severe weather, after school students will be taken to a safe zone in the building. If school dismisses for severe weather, the afterschool program will not operate.

Check Out A check out card must be on file listing 8 adults who may check out your child. Picture ID is required when a child is checked out. Parents must sign students out if leaving the after school program early. Students are in various locations, so please allow 15 minutes for us to locate your child and bring them to the check-out area.

Transportation Students will be bused from their home school to CES daily at 3:00. Students will be bused between the program sites as YMCA classes and dismissal needs dictate. There must be a minimum of 10 students per route required for transportation to CES.



Dismissal Options Pathway 1 - 5:30 – CES Pathway 2 - 5:45-6:30 – YMCA

Dismissal All Pathway 1 students must be picked up at CES by 5:30. All Pathway 2 students will be picked up between 5:45-6:30 at the YMCA, unless the student is checked out at CES before 5:30. Parents of Pathway 2 students must park and go inside to check out the student between 5:45 and 6:30. *Dismissal changes must be requested by email to Sheila Speaks [email protected] no later than 12:00 on the day the change is requested.

(Not available to Pre-K students)



Tuition Monthly payments should be paid (cash or check) by the 10th of each month at the CES or YMCA checkout desk. Checks should be made payable to Chilton County Children’s Club or CCCC. All checks must include phone number, physical address, and student’s name. Returned checks will incur a $30.00 fee. The first month’s tuition must be paid before the child can attend the program. Tuition is the same regardless of absences or number of days attending. Payments made after the 10th of the month will incur a $10 late fee. Parents/guardians wishing to withdraw the child from the CCCC must do so by email before the first of each month.
